Chimney caps serve as the first line of defense against adverse weather conditions. They prevent rain, snow, and debris from entering the flue, which can cause significant damage over time. Water is one of the most destructive elements for chimneys, capable of eroding masonry, rusting metal components, and causing structural issues. A well-chosen chimney cap can effectively keep moisture out, preserving the integrity of the chimney structure and reducing maintenance costs.
Additionally, chimney caps can significantly enhance the energy efficiency of your home. By preventing downdrafts, a chimney cap ensures that cold air does not enter your home through the chimney, allowing for a more stable indoor temperature and reducing heating costs during colder months. The right cap also prevents exit drafts, optimizing the operation of your fireplace or heating appliance.
Beyond weather resistance, the correct chimney cap plays a pivotal role in keeping unwanted guests out of your chimney. Birds, rodents, and other small animals often seek refuge in the warm confines of a chimney, risking blockages and unsafe situations. Chimney caps with built-in mesh screens effectively prevent these intrusions, ensuring a clear and safe flue.
The material and design of a chimney cap are critical factors that affect its effectiveness and durability. Stainless steel and copper are popular choices for their durability and weather-resistant qualities. Stainless steel caps are generally more affordable and provide ample protection against rain and animals, while copper caps offer superior longevity and an attractive patina over time. The design should also facilitate optimal airflow and minimize creosote buildup, which can lead to dangerous chimney fires.

Regular maintenance and inspection of your chimney cap are equally important. Like any component exposed to the elements, wear and tear are inevitable. Routine checks can help detect issues like loose fittings, rust, or damaged screens early on, preventing them from escalating into more severe problems.
